Patents by Inventor Dustin Kirkland

Dustin Kirkland has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 7466986
    Abstract: A WIFI-enabled and GPS-enabled user device executes a hotspot location utility, which enables the device to detect WIFI hotspots and update a locally-stored hotspot location database (LHLD) containing geographically-mapped hotspots. When a hotspot is detected, the device accesses the hotspot, retrieves identification information and usage terms from the hotspot, and measures performance metrics of the hotspot. The utility stores the identified hotspot with the current GPS coordinate as an entry within the LHLD. When a user later desires to locate hotspots within a particular geographic location, the user enters the physical address of the location, and hotspots with matching (or proximate) GPS coordinates of the entered address are presented to the user. The user may specify certain preferences for usage terms, performance metrics, and location criteria, and the utility filters all geographic hits and returns only hotspots in the geographic location that also satisfy these preferences.
    Type: Grant
    Filed: January 19, 2006
    Date of Patent: December 16, 2008
    Assignee: International Business Machines Corporation
    Inventors: Michael Austin Halcrow, Dustin Kirkland
  • Patent number: 7453362
    Abstract: A method for identifying product placement props in a scene, the method includes: equipping one or more cameras with individual radio frequency identification (RFID) readers for filming or recording a scene for audio/video (A/V) content; placing one or more product placement props each having an RFID tag affixed thereon representing product placements within the scene; wherein the RFID readers interrogate the RFID tags to determine product placement prop related information including: which of the one or more product placement props are in the scene, and the one or more product placement props relative location with respect to the one or more cameras; and one or more recording devices for retaining the A/V content and the product placement prop related information.
    Type: Grant
    Filed: May 9, 2008
    Date of Patent: November 18, 2008
    Assignee: International Business Machines Corporation
    Inventors: Michael A. Halcrow, Dustin Kirkland, Ameet M. Paranjape
  • Publication number: 20080221883
    Abstract: A method, system, and program provides for hands free contact database information entry at a communication device. A recording system at a communication device detects a user initiation to record. Responsive to detecting the user initiation to record, the recording system records the ongoing conversation supported between the communication device and a second remote communication device. The recording system converts the recording of the conversation into text. Next, the recording system extracts contact information from the text. Then, the recording system stores the extracted contact information in an entry of the contact database, such that contact information is added to the contact database of the communication device without manual entry of the contact information by the user.
    Type: Application
    Filed: May 21, 2008
    Publication date: September 11, 2008
    Applicant: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: DUSTIN KIRKLAND, AMEET M. PARANJAPE
  • Publication number: 20080183834
    Abstract: A method of regulating electronic message traffic is proposed. The method comprises sending an electronic message as part of a thread, receiving a response to the message, and tabulating said response in a counter. A data processing system compares the counter to a threshold and, in response to the comparing step, designates the thread as off-topic.
    Type: Application
    Filed: April 1, 2008
    Publication date: July 31, 2008
    Inventors: Michael Austin Halcrow, Dustin Kirkland, Emily Jane Ratliff
  • Patent number: 7395959
    Abstract: A method, system, and program provides for hands free contact database information entry at a communication device. A recording system at a communication device detects a user initiation to record. Responsive to detecting the user initiation to record, the recording system records the ongoing conversation supported between the communication device and a second remote communication device. The recording system converts the recording of the conversation into text. Next, the recording system extracts contact information from the text. Then, the recording system stores the extracted contact information in an entry of the contact database, such that contact information is added to the contact database of the communication device without manual entry of the contact information by the user.
    Type: Grant
    Filed: October 27, 2005
    Date of Patent: July 8, 2008
    Assignee: International Business Machines Corporation
    Inventors: Dustin Kirkland, Ameet M. Paranjape
  • Patent number: 7388496
    Abstract: A system for identifying product placement props in a scene, the system includes: one or more cameras individually equipped with radio frequency identification (RFID) readers for filming or recording a scene for audio/video (A/V) content; one or more product placement props each having an RFID tag affixed thereon representing product placements within the scene; wherein the RFID readers interrogate the RFID tags to determine product placement prop related information including: which of the one or more product placement props are in the scene, and the one or more product placement props relative location with respect to the one or more cameras; and one or more recording devices for retaining the A/V content and the product placement prop related information.
    Type: Grant
    Filed: October 12, 2007
    Date of Patent: June 17, 2008
    Assignee: International Business Machines Corporation
    Inventors: Michael A. Halcrow, Dustin Kirkland, Ameet M. Paranjape
  • Publication number: 20080115106
    Abstract: A method of data processing that converts a set of restricted terms, which is considered prohibited for use in source files, into an encrypted form, which prevents unauthorized users from reading the set of restricted terms. Further, the terms from a selected source file are encrypted with the same algorithm that was used on the set of prohibited terms. Then, a determination is made if the selected source file has one or more of the encrypted, restricted terms. In response to determining that the selected source file has one or more of the encrypted, restricted terms, an indication is given that the selected source file has one or more of the encrypted, restricted terms.
    Type: Application
    Filed: November 10, 2006
    Publication date: May 15, 2008
    Inventors: MARK S. BROWN, Kylene J. Hall, Dustin Kirkland
  • Publication number: 20070299925
    Abstract: A method, computer program product, and data processing system for compressing and abbreviating text messages at a first text messaging device for transport and subsequent interpretation at a second text messaging device is disclosed. A user-defined message length reduction profile for producing human-readable compressed text is associated with a source text message at a first text messaging device. The source text message is then shortened using abbreviations and transformation rules in the profile. The shortened text message can then be transmitted to a second text messaging device. In addition, the compression provided by the present invention, although intended to be human-readable, can be complemented with decompression software to expand the compressed and abbreviated text to its full length and verifying, using a checksum or other error detecting code, that the expanded version corresponds to the original text.
    Type: Application
    Filed: September 7, 2007
    Publication date: December 27, 2007
    Inventor: DUSTIN KIRKLAND
  • Publication number: 20070269020
    Abstract: A system, method, and computer-usable medium for mitigating audible acknowledgement volume in a vehicle security system. A preferred embodiment of the present invention includes measuring an amplitude of a valid signal, in response to receiving the valid signal; in response to determining the amplitude of the valid signal, comparing the amplitude to a first predetermined threshold; in response to the comparison, adjusting a volume setting of an audible acknowledgement; further adjusting the volume setting in response to measuring ambient noise of a surrounding location; and emitting the audible acknowledgement.
    Type: Application
    Filed: May 19, 2006
    Publication date: November 22, 2007
    Inventors: Timothy R. Chavez, Dustin Kirkland
  • Patent number: 7253790
    Abstract: A portable data processing device is provided with first and second display devices. The first display device receives signals for displaying a first set of information, and the second display device receives signals for displaying a second set of information. The second display device forms a skin of the portable data processing device. The device also has a graphics engine for receiving data for generating display signals for the first set information and the second set of information. Driver circuits are coupled to said first and second display devices, in which corresponding ones of the driver circuits are coupled to the first and second displays, the driver circuits being coupled to an output of the graphics engine. The first and second display devices have disjoint display areas.
    Type: Grant
    Filed: January 8, 2004
    Date of Patent: August 7, 2007
    Assignee: Lenovo (Singapore) Pte. Ld.
    Inventors: Dustin Kirkland, David Kumhyr, Liliana Orozco
  • Publication number: 20070167174
    Abstract: A WIFI-enabled and GPS-enabled user device executes a hotspot location utility, which enables the device to detect WIFI hotspots and update a locally-stored hotspot location database (LHLD) containing geographically-mapped hotspots. When a hotspot is detected, the device accesses the hotspot, retrieves identification information and usage terms from the hotspot, and measures performance metrics of the hotspot. The utility stores the identified hotspot with the current GPS coordinate as an entry within the LHLD. When a user later desires to locate hotspots within a particular geographic location, the user enters the physical address of the location, and hotspots with matching (or proximate) GPS coordinates of the entered address are presented to the user. The user may specify certain preferences for usage terms, performance metrics, and location criteria, and the utility filters all geographic hits and returns only hotspots in the geographic location that also satisfy these preferences.
    Type: Application
    Filed: January 19, 2006
    Publication date: July 19, 2007
    Inventors: Michael Halcrow, Dustin Kirkland
  • Publication number: 20070167173
    Abstract: A method, system, and computer program product for efficiently generating a substantially accurate list of available hotspots in geographic locations. A computer system configured with a hotspot location utility operates as a Provider. The Provider receives from a mobile device a hotspot operability/ayailability transmission (HOT), which includes an identification of a currently operating and available hotspot. The Provider concurrently receives a current GPS coordinate of the device transmitting the HOT. Then, the provider stores the HOT and associated GPS coordinate within a hotspot locator database. When the Provider later receives a request from a user searching for hotpots within a particular geographic location, the Provider determines which acceptable entries of the multiple entries are in geographic locations in proximity to the particular geographic location and then provides an output of the acceptable entries to the user.
    Type: Application
    Filed: January 19, 2006
    Publication date: July 19, 2007
    Inventors: Michael Halcrow, Dustin Kirkland
  • Publication number: 20070133757
    Abstract: A method, system, and program provide for voice mail management. A voice mail filtering controller calculates a separate Bayesian score for each voice mail message from among multiple voice mail message entries received into a voice mailbox for a user, wherein each separate Bayesian score indicates a probability that the associated voice mail message is unwanted by said user. During playback, the voice mail filtering controller automatically deletes a selection of the voice mail messages each with a separate Bayesian score greater than a particular Bayesian score of the last played voice mail message from the voice mailbox.
    Type: Application
    Filed: December 12, 2005
    Publication date: June 14, 2007
    Inventors: Janice Girouard, Dustin Kirkland, Emily Ratliff, Kimberly Simon
  • Publication number: 20070098145
    Abstract: A method, system, and program provides for hands free contact database information entry at a communication device. A recording system at a communication device detects a user initiation to record. Responsive to detecting the user initiation to record, the recording system records the ongoing conversation supported between the communication device and a second remote communication device. The recording system converts the recording of the conversation into text. Next, the recording system extracts contact information from the text. Then, the recording system stores the extracted contact information in an entry of the contact database, such that contact information is added to the contact database of the communication device without manual entry of the contact information by the user.
    Type: Application
    Filed: October 27, 2005
    Publication date: May 3, 2007
    Inventors: Dustin Kirkland, Ameet Paranjape
  • Publication number: 20070016964
    Abstract: Safe deposit boxes, services, and methods for physically secure data storage are provided that include securing a network-enabled computer within a safe deposit box, receiving, in the network-enabled computer, data transmitted from a remote computer coupled for data communications with the network-enabled computer; and storing the data in the memory of the network-enabled computer. Securing a network-enabled computer within a safe deposit box may be carried out by providing a locked safe deposit box having the networked enabled computer stored within. Securing a network-enabled computer within a safe deposit box may be carried out by providing a lockable safe deposit box having the networked enabled computer integrated within.
    Type: Application
    Filed: July 14, 2005
    Publication date: January 18, 2007
    Inventors: Michael Halcrow, Dustin Kirkland
  • Publication number: 20060294067
    Abstract: Methods, systems, and computer program products are disclosed for dynamic language checking. Embodiments include identifying questionable language usage; creating a query in dependence upon the questionable language usage; querying a search engine with the query; receiving from the search engine search result statistics describing the search results for the query; and determining, in dependence upon search results statistics returned by the search engine, whether the questionable language usage is proper language usage.
    Type: Application
    Filed: June 23, 2005
    Publication date: December 28, 2006
    Inventors: Michael Halcrow, Dustin Kirkland
  • Publication number: 20060235856
    Abstract: A method, apparatus, and computer instructions for a portable data processing system for generating a route for completing a set of tasks. A location of the portable device is identified. A route for completing the set of tasks is identified based on a policy and the location to form a completion route. The completion route for the set of tasks is then presented.
    Type: Application
    Filed: December 16, 2004
    Publication date: October 19, 2006
    Inventors: Michael Halcrow, Dustin Kirkland, David Kumhyr
  • Patent number: 7110995
    Abstract: An apparatus and method for generating a graphical representation of an estimated time of completion of a content request and the current progress toward completion of the content request, taking into account the processes being performed to prepare the data for transfer to the requesting client device, are provided. With the apparatus and method, a table lookup in a request database is performed based on parameters included in a content request received from a client device. The closest matching entry in the request database is retrieved which includes an associated estimated time of completion of the request. This estimated time of completion of the request is then used along with current system conditions, to generate an estimated time of completion for the current content request. The estimated time of completion for the current content request is then forwarded to the requesting client device which generates a graphical and/or textual representation of the estimated time of completion.
    Type: Grant
    Filed: February 27, 2002
    Date of Patent: September 19, 2006
    Assignee: International Business Machines Corporation
    Inventor: Dustin Kirkland
  • Publication number: 20060168078
    Abstract: A method of regulating electronic message traffic is proposed. The method comprises sending an electronic message as part of a thread, receiving a response to the message, and tabulating said response in a counter. A data processing system compares the counter to a threshold and, in response to the comparing step, designates the thread as off-topic.
    Type: Application
    Filed: December 14, 2004
    Publication date: July 27, 2006
    Applicant: International Business Machines Corporation
    Inventors: Michael Austin Halcrow, Dustin Kirkland, Emily Jane Ratliff
  • Publication number: 20060136319
    Abstract: An improved method, apparatus, and computer instructions in a portable device for obtaining bids for a task. Access to a task in a set of tasks for bidding is provided through a wireless network. The access to the task includes a specification of a selected distance between a bidding entity and a location of the portable device that the bidding entity is required to be located within for generating bids. A bid for the task is received from an entity through the wireless network if the entity is within a selected distance of a location of the portable device. The bid may be accepted for completing the task.
    Type: Application
    Filed: December 16, 2004
    Publication date: June 22, 2006
    Inventors: Michael Halcrow, Dustin Kirkland, David Kumhyr